What this job asks for AI summary

An on-site systems engineering role in Aurora, CO focused on integrating, verifying, and validating complex systems. Day-to-day work involves translating customer requirements into hardware and software specifications through functional analysis, trade studies, test plan development, and troubleshooting hardware and software anomalies. Suits cleared STEM engineers with hands-on experience in Linux/Windows environments, Docker-based software installations, and structured testing — with periodic international travel required.

Mid level · 2+ years · Denver-Aurora-Lakewood, CO · Bachelor's required · TS/SCI clearance · Full-time

Why we read it this way (7)

This requisition covers two levels: Systems Engineer 2 (Level 2, requiring 2+ years with a bachelor's or 0 years with a master's) and Systems Engineer 3 (Level 3, requiring 5+ years with a bachelor's, 3 years with a master's, or 1 year with a PhD). The salary range spans both levels: $91,800–$137,600 for Level 2 and $142,200–$213,400 for Level 3. Seniority and the overall years minimum are set to the lower (Level 2) gate as the minimum entry point.

An active TS/SCI clearance is a hard gate at time of application — not merely the ability to obtain one.

The role is explicitly onsite in Aurora, CO with no remote or hybrid option. Up to 20% OCONUS travel (7–14 day increments) is required.

Linux and Windows are listed together as a single joint requirement ('experience with Linux and Windows based systems'); they are emitted as separate skills since both are required concurrently, not as alternatives.

Kubernetes appears only under Preferred Qualifications.

The SOC classification is Medium confidence: this is a systems engineering role (integration, verification, test, requirements analysis) that sits between Computer Systems Analysts (15-1211) and a broader systems/aerospace engineering occupation. 15-1211 is the closest computer/mathematical SOC given the software, test, and integration focus.

Requires a TS/SCI clearance — the cleared population is a small fraction of this occupation, so the real candidate pool is materially smaller than the estimate below, which does not model clearance.
